It is suggested by the doctor that it’s better not to have a too short haircut. Because remaining hairs are expected to hide possible tiny punch spots on the donor area.

Your donor will look no different unless you had your hair cut too short. Your remaining hairs on the donor site will hide the micro punch spots.

Dr. Keser splits his surgeries into multiple days depending on your need. He generally implants around 600-700 grafts per day. Therefore, if you need 2500 grafts, your surgery will last 4 consecutive days.
